This paper proposes an automatic measurement algorithm for calculating statistics of pulp fiber lengths and curvature. The fibers are extracted from digital images, and a parametric model is fit to the extracted objects. This article presents a synthetic image set for validation of cell image analysis algorithms. To address the problem of validation, we have previously developed a simulation framework for cell population images. An automated image analysis method for extracting the number of peroxisomes in yeast cells is presented. Two images of the cell population are required for the method: a bright field microscope image from which the yeast cells are detected and the respective fluorescent image from which the number of peroxisomes in each cell is found. A new automated image analysis method for quantification of fluorescent dots is presented. This method facilitates counting the number of fluorescent puncta in specific locations of individual cells and also enables estimation of the number of cells by detecting the labeled nuclei.
